Fort Wallberg

The rubble of Fort Wallberg lies near the top of a 2,000-foot-tall dry waterfall, with switchback steps and ledges carved into the stone apparently by magic. The fort was used for many years as the base for profitable Castorhagi exploration of the ruined cities in the Kanderi Desert before it was overrun and taken by a coalition of desert bands. Eventually, the Castorhagi took it back with much loss of life, but just a few years later the desert-dwellers attacked again and this time utterly destroyed it. Without that base and given the strenuous opposition by the desert bands, the Castorhagi abandoned their exploration of the central desert and concentrated on approaching at Chiselknoll from the north instead.
